<br />VILLAGE OF ELK RIVER COUNCIL MEETING <br />October 17, 1903 <br /> <br /> <br /> <br />Special meeting of the Council was held in the office of the village on Sat., Oct. 17, at 3 P.M., for the <br />purpose of passing judgment on the fire apparatus. <br /> <br />Present: C.Q. Scoborio, Pres.; Perry Clute, J.E. McBride and A.A. Opitz, Trustees <br />\[H.B. Nickerson, Village Recorder, not present\]. <br /> <br />Mr. W.M. Gibson, representing the Waterous Fire Engine Works of St. Paul, was present. <br /> <br />On motion of A.A. Opitz, it was voted to accept the fire apparatus and that an order be drawn for <br />one thousand dollars ($1000.00) as first payment, as per contract. <br /> <br />A letter was presented from the Waterous Fire Engine Works authorizing the Village Council to <br />issue an order to W.M. Gibson for one thousand dollars ($1000.00), which was accordingly done. <br /> <br />Adjourned. <br /> <br />A.A. Opitz <br />Sect. pro tem <br /> <br />
